REG102GA-3 Frequently Asked Questions (FAQ)
-
The maximum input voltage that can be applied to the REG102GA-3 is 12V, although it's recommended to keep it below 10V for optimal performance and to prevent overheating.
-
To ensure stability, make sure to use a minimum of 10uF ceramic capacitor at the input and a 10uF tantalum capacitor at the output, and keep the layout as compact as possible to minimize parasitic inductance.
-
The minimum input voltage required for the REG102GA-3 to function properly is 2.5V, although it's recommended to keep it above 3V for optimal performance.
-
The REG102GA-3 is rated for operation up to 125°C, but it's recommended to derate the output current and input voltage to prevent overheating and ensure reliability.
-
The power dissipation of the REG102GA-3 can be calculated using the formula: Pd = (Vin - Vout) x Iout, where Vin is the input voltage, Vout is the output voltage, and Iout is the output current.
